For years, Mac users interacted with widgets that were functional but lacked character. These utility tools served basic needs, displaying information without engaging users. A subtle monotony defined the Mac desktop experience.
Recently, a new application called Tell has shaken up this routine. and creativity into Mac widgets, Tell transforms them into entertaining companions. The app launched on Product Hunt, garnering attention for its unique approach to a familiar feature.
Following its release, Tell quickly attracted a wave of enthusiastic reviews. Users began customizing their desktops with whimsical designs and lighthearted interactions. The playful nature of the widgets prompted a renewed interest in personalization among Mac enthusiasts.
This shift in widget design has consequences for both users and developers. Enhanced engagement leads to increased satisfaction, making users spend more time personalizing their digital spaces. Developers may feel inspired to innovate, pushing the boundaries of widget functionality in future updates.
